Google wants to equip Android with an AirTag detector

for several years, More and more manufacturers entered the Bluetooth tracker market, small signs to hang on his bag or others to consult his position in real time. Popularized by Tile, Apple then entered the arena with the AirTag, followed by Samsung with Oppo, which also offered its version equipped with the Galaxy SmartTag or Ultra Wideband.

Just, these devices were quickly diverted for criminal or suspicious purposesCar thieves who use AirTags to track their targets or even this fake AirTag developed to spy on iPhone users. To try to remedy the situation, Apple has also launched an Android app to clear spy trackers.

Google wants to give Android a Bluetooth tracker detector

But obviously, it wasn’t enough for Google. As reported by our colleagues on the site 9To5GoogleMountain View firm has been operating since mid-March Integration of Bluetooth tracker detector directly into Android. This feature will be implemented in Google Play services, making it compatible with many devices, both new and old.

In the latest version 22.12.13 of Google Play Services, “unknown device alerts” and one “foreign sign detected notification” For Bluetooth Low Energy (BLE) beacons. Additionally, there are three tags that refer directly to AirTags and Tiles. Visibly and when an unknown tracker is identified by your Android smartphone, You will be able to steal it to find it easier.

However, GoogleYou may not be able to play the tag if its ID has changed recently”. At the moment it is impossible to know when this system will be released and there are a few gray areas regarding its operation: will the user need to manually initiate scans Or will the system run in the background like Apple offers on iPhones?
